Adding Resident Files
Instructions for RPDs, Designees, Preceptors, Residents, and RAC members to Add and Manage Resident Files on the Resident Files Tab
The Resident Files tab stores files associated with a specific resident. There are Competency folders and a Miscellaneous folder for resident-specific files that are not tied to a competency area.
This task can be completed by:
- RPD
- Designee
- Preceptor (if they are on the resident’s schedule)
- Resident (for their own files)
- RAC (view access only)
Before You Begin
- There is a folder for each Competency Area from the resident’s Required Competency Areas, Goals, and Objectives (CAGOs), allowing resident deliverables to be organized by competency.
- ASHP recommends including the associated objective number in the file name (for example, 1.4.2 - Updated Treatment Protocol).
- File size is limited to 25MB per file.
- Accepted file formats are Microsoft Word (.doc/.docx), Excel (.xls/.xlsx) and Powerpoint (.ppt/.pptx), Zip files (.zip), and Adobe Acrobat (.pdf) files.
Important: Do not upload Personal Health Information (PHI) to PharmAcademic.
Instructions for Adding a Resident File
-
Click the Residents tab.
-
Select the resident’s name.
-
Click the Files tab.
-
Add file to appropriate folder:
-
To upload a resident deliverable, click the Add Files link next to the appropriate Competency Area.
-
To upload any other resident-specific document, click the Add File link next to Miscellaneous Files.
-
-
Enter File Comments (optional).
-
Click Choose File, select the file from your device, and then click Upload.
Instructions for Deleting a Resident File
To delete a file, click the Delete link next to the file.
- RPDs and Designees can delete files for current residents.
- Preceptors and Residents can delete only files they uploaded.

Instructions for Accessing Resident Files
Resident’s Files Tab (Current Resident)
Files added to the Files tab are available to users with access to the resident’s information.
- Use the plus (+) and minus (-) icons to expand or collapse Competency Area folders.
- The number displayed next to a Competency Area indicates how many files have been added to that folder.
- Files are displayed on the Files tab with the Date the file was added, the File name, Comments (if added), the Size of the file, and who the file was Uploaded By.
- Click a column heading to sort files.
Resident Portfolio (Current and Closed Out Residents)
Files added to the Files tab are also available in the resident’s Portfolio for current and closed-out residents. The resident’s certificate, added during the close-out process, is also available in the Portfolio.
Resident’s Files Tab (Closed Out Resident)
The Files tab remains available to the RPD and Designee after a resident has been closed out. There are no time restrictions on adding files after close out.
After close out, an additional section called Resident Close-Out Files appears on the resident’s Files tab. This section contains documents related to the resident close-out process.
Note: Files added to the Resident Close-Out Files section are not visible to the resident and do not appear in the Portfolio. If you do NOT wish for a closed out resident to have access to a file, add it to the Close-Out Files grid.
